Worm

Beta Gallery Artist

Medellin graffiti artist with more than 13 years of experience on the streets. He has focused his career on lettering, from throw ups and block letters to wild style.  Experimentation is clay in Worm's work so his work is varied in formats. He makes pieces within the common formats in art, such as canvases and sculptures, but also takes his work to traffic signs and to pins and prints, allowing him to reach a wide audience. That same experimentation led him to launch the book: Estilos y Colores,], a book to color the different styles of the artist's font.

“For me, graffiti is a lifeline that many in the midst of madness find and that today helps us to survive and get money. In my case, I live purely from making letters, writing and doing graffiti and murals. In these moments it is everything, it went from being a hobby to being work "
